Known entity types:  
 1. robber
ref: 4231 Bibliography: DDGLC
 2. robber (malevolent supernatural being)
ref: 1534 Bibliography: DDGLC
cf. Gr. (DDGLC lemma ID 1291) λῃστής  robber, pirate. noun (LSJ 1046a?; Preisigke 2:20?)
Example usage: (automatically extracted, use with caution and report bad examples)
  • ⲧϭⲓⲛⲕⲧⲟ ⲙⲡⲗⲏⲥⲧⲏⲥ · the conversion of the thief Proclus Homily 23 On the Nativity in Budge ed. (urn:cts:copticLit:proclus.homily23.budge)
  • ⲡⲁⲛϫⲱϫ ⲇⲉ ⲗⲏⲥⲧⲏⲥ ⲁϥⲙⲉⲧⲁⲛⲟⲉⲓ ⲉϥϫⲱ ⲙⲙⲟⲥ But the head of the bandits, he repented saying: Apophthegmata Patrum Sahidic 157: Papnoute (urn:cts:copticLit:ap.157.monbeg)
  • ⲙⲏ ⲅⲁⲣ ⲁⲡⲗⲏⲥⲧⲏⲥ ⲣⲭⲣⲉⲓⲁ ⲛϩⲉⲛⲭⲣⲟⲛⲟⲥ · ⲛⲧⲁϥⲡⲓⲥⲧⲉⲩⲉ ⲙⲙⲁⲧⲉ ⲁϥϯϩⲏⲩ ⲙⲡⲡⲁⲣⲁⲇⲓⲥⲟⲥ · The thief had no need of a long time for repentance; he believed earnestly, and he gained Paradise. On Penitence and Abstinence, part 2 (urn:cts:copticLit:johnconst.penitence.budge:120-241)
